A Systematic Review to Identify the Critical Factors Responsible for Faculty Engagement in HEIs.

Author(s) Mr. Sushanta Kumar Mishra, Dr. Namita Rath
Country India
Abstract Employee engagement is treated as a decisive factor for organisational growth and development. There are many employees who are not really engaged in an organisation. There are several factors like job satisfaction, work environment, peer relationship, motivation and employee development, which are directly or indirectly connected with employee engagement. Faculty engagement in HEIs is a relatively less studied area. The educational sector is a crucial area that needs to be properly nourished for the development of a nation. Thus, Faculty engagement becomes an important aspect to be considered as they are major stakeholders in HEIs. The paper seeks to identify the core issues related to faculty engagement and by analysing the research in this area it seeks to identify the factors that play a major role in engagement of faculty members.
